Warner On Mon, Dec 18, 2017 at 8:03 AM, Warner Losh <imp@bsdimp.com> wrote: > > > On Mon, Dec 18, 2017 at 7:59 AM, Mark Johnston <markj@freebsd.org> wrote: > >> On Wed, Dec 06, 2017 at 11:05:07PM +0000, Warner Losh wrote: >> > Author: imp >> > Date: Wed Dec 6 23:05:07 2017 >> > New Revision: 326643 >> > URL: https://svnweb.freebsd.org/changeset/base/326643 >> > >> > Log: >> > Make cam_periph_runccb be safe to call when we can only do polling. >> > >> > Sponsored by: Netflix >> > Differential Revision: https://reviews.freebsd.org/D13388 >> > >> > Modified: >> > head/sys/cam/cam_periph.c >> > head/sys/cam/cam_xpt.c >> > head/sys/cam/cam_xpt.h >> > >> > Modified: head/sys/cam/cam_periph.c >> > ============================================================ >> ================== >> > --- head/sys/cam/cam_periph.c Wed Dec 6 23:03:34 2017 (r326642) >> > +++ head/sys/cam/cam_periph.c Wed Dec 6 23:05:07 2017 (r326643) >> > @@ -1160,7 +1160,11 @@ cam_periph_runccb(union ccb *ccb, >> > struct bintime *starttime; >> > struct bintime ltime; >> > int error; >> > - >> > + bool sched_stopped; >> > + struct mtx *periph_mtx; >> > + struct cam_periph *periph; >> > + uint32_t timeout = 1; >> > + >> > starttime = NULL; >> > xpt_path_assert(ccb->ccb_h.path, MA_OWNED); >> > KASSERT((ccb->ccb_h.flags & CAM_UNLOCKED) == 0, >> > @@ -1180,21 +1184,47 @@ cam_periph_runccb(union ccb *ccb, >> > devstat_start_transaction(ds, starttime); >> > } >> > >> > + sched_stopped = SCHEDULER_STOPPED(); >> >> It looks like this regresses DDB's "dump" command: while >> SCHEDULER_STOPPED() will be true after a panic, it is not true after >> breaking into DDB from the console. pho@ reported the following >> issue: >> >> db:0:allt> call doadump >> Dumping 2234 out of 65426 MB:panic: sleepq_add: td 0xfffff80003a48000 to >> sleep on wchan 0xfffffe0000b36ce8 with sleeping prohibited >> cpuid = 18 >> time = 1513582125 >> KDB: stack backtrace: >> db_trace_self_wrapper() at db_trace_self_wrapper+0x2b/frame >> 0xfffffe0000b36940 >> vpanic() at vpanic+0x19c/frame 0xfffffe0000b369c0 >> kassert_panic() at kassert_panic+0x126/frame 0xfffffe0000b36a30 >> sleepq_add() at sleepq_add+0x34d/frame 0xfffffe0000b36a80 >> _sleep() at _sleep+0x26c/frame 0xfffffe0000b36b20 >> cam_periph_runccb() at cam_periph_runccb+0x17d/frame 0xfffffe0000b36c80 >> dadump() at dadump+0x12a/frame 0xfffffe0000b36ef0 >> dump_append() at dump_append+0xa5/frame 0xfffffe0000b36f10 >> blk_write() at blk_write+0x28b/frame 0xfffffe0000b36f50 >> minidumpsys() at minidumpsys+0x959/frame 0xfffffe0000b37010 >> ... >> >> Wouldn't it be more correct to predicate on "dumping" rather than >> SCHEDULER_STOPPED()? >> > > I debated between a number of different alternatives, but didn't have a > use case for when SCHEDUELR_STOPPED() would be wrong. Now I do. I think > that you are right. I'll make that change. Sorry for the hassle this may > have caused. I'll submit a review and add you as a reviewer today. > > Warner >
